The Fiber Broadband Association (FBA) has announced its latest new member, Berntsen International Inc. Based in Madison, Wisconsin, Berntsen International is a leader in the design and manufacture of “smart” and traditional infrastructure marking systems. Berntsen’s InfraMarker solution brings digital connectivity to underground infrastructure, providing utilities and telecom companies with powerful new tools for precision locating and asset management. “Berntsen International Inc has been active in the infrastructure space for decades,” said Heather Burnett Gold, CEO and president of the Fiber Broadband Association. “[Its] patented InfraMarker technology locates, monitors and manages underground assets — like fiber — in a more cost-effective and safer way than traditional methods.” “We are passionate about marking and managingtheworld’sinfrastructure,”saidMike Klonsinski, president of Berntsen International Inc. “Everyone at Berntsen is excited to join the Fiber Broadband Association in its work to accelerate the connected future.” The Fiber Broadband Association — formerly the Fiber to the Home Council Americas — is the only trade association in the Americas dedicated to the pursuit of all fiber optic network infrastructure to the home, business, and beyond.
